Asp classic ASP-从字符串中删除双引号

Asp classic ASP-从字符串中删除双引号,asp-classic,vbscript,Asp Classic,Vbscript,我有一个ASP页面,它有很多日期变量 myvariable = FormatParameter("EndDate") 截止日期为“10/01/2001” 如何从日期变量中删除双引号?所以可以是2001年1月10日 我可以在.NET中执行此操作,但找不到在ASP中执行此操作的方法 非常感谢您的帮助。这是因为字符串在vbscript中不是对象,Replace只是一个函数。当我执行Replace and response.write时,它仍然显示双引号。“我想我回到了我开始的地方。”卡尔,这很奇怪。

我有一个ASP页面,它有很多日期变量

myvariable = FormatParameter("EndDate")
截止日期为“10/01/2001”

如何从日期变量中删除双引号?所以可以是2001年1月10日

我可以在.NET中执行此操作,但找不到在ASP中执行此操作的方法


非常感谢您的帮助。

这是因为字符串在vbscript中不是对象,
Replace
只是一个函数。当我执行Replace and response.write时,它仍然显示双引号。“我想我回到了我开始的地方。”卡尔,这很奇怪。
Replace
应该替换所有双引号,没有例外。可能是有什么东西在你的代码后面添加了引号?谢谢@bfavareto,我正在研究这个问题。@kalls-我想到了两件事:如果你使用调试器看到带有引号的值,这只意味着它是字符串类型,这些引号实际上不是值的一部分。第二种选择——也许它们不是真正的引号,而是其他一些字符。输入与您看到的值完全相同的值(在Response.Write中),如果使用双引号,则应得到ASCII 34-例如
“hello”
将带来
34 104 101 108 111 34
myvariable = Replace(FormatParameter("EndDate"), """", "")